Kaunia: Integration and Interconnection of Islam and Science Journal
ISSN : 18295266     EISSN : 29622085     DOI : -
The aim of KAUNIA journal is to publish high-quality articles dedicated to all aspects of the latest outstanding developments in the field of Science, Mathematics, Education, Technology, and Religious Perspective Interconnect-Integration. The journal publishes articles, reviews, and research notes whose content and approach are of interest to a wide range of scholars.

Abstract

Advances in information technology have brought about major changes in various aspects of human life. Rapid developments in this field include innovations in communications, education, health, economics and industry. Information technology has enabled fast and efficient access to information, increased productivity, and opened up new opportunities in an increasingly connected global world. However, behind all this progress, there are also challenges related to data security, privacy and ethics in the use of technology. In the Islamic view, information technology, like all forms of science, is a neutral tool. Islam views that technological advancements should be used for good purposes and in line with the moral and ethical values taught by religion. Technology should be utilized to strengthen social relations, spread goodness and improve the welfare of mankind, not to damage or cause destruction. The principles of sharia and maqashid sharia (the objectives of sharia) can serve as a guide in utilizing information technology to stay within the framework that is in accordance with Islamic teachings. A review of the benefits and harms of information technology shows that there are two sides that must be considered. On the one hand, this technology provides many benefits, such as increasing access to knowledge, accelerating communication, and facilitating various daily activities. On the other hand, possible harms include misuse of information, the spread of hoaxes, over-dependence, and potential moral damage if not balanced with proper control and guidance. Therefore, it is important to manage and utilize information technology wisely, in accordance with Islamic teachings that emphasize the balance between benefits and potential damage.
Synthesis of NiO/Zeolite Catalyst and Its Performance in Renewable Biomass Gasification Electric Generator Niyartama, Thaqibul Fikri; Widiakongko, Priyagung Dhemi

Abstract

Research on NiO/Zeolite catalytic biomass gasification to produce electricity has been completed. This study aims to study the effect of the NiO/Zeolite catalyst on the voltage and current generated in the gasification process. This research was carried out by making NiO/Zeolite catalysts using the wet impregnation method, followed by contructing a gasification device plus installing a batch of catalysts in the reactor, and then testing the electrical parameters produced by the gasification equipment. The results obtained are NiO/Zeolite catalysts which have been successfully synthesized using FTIR spectral indicators and XRD diffractograms with the appearance of NiO and Ni peaks at angles of 2θ 28o and 63o. The resulting catalyst was also reported to have succeeded in increasing voltage stability compared to the gasification process without a catalyst with a maximum value of 250 V and an average value of 225 V. The NiO/Zeolite catalyst also succeeded in increasing the current value and stabilizing the current value compared to the non-reaction gasification process with a maximum of 50 A and an average of 44 A.

Abstract

This study examines the importance of learning mathematics from an Islamic perspective, arguing thatthis discipline is not only a cognitive tool, but also a spiritual means of understanding the greatness ofAllah SWT. In Islam, mathematics has a unique position as the Qur’an implicitly refers to order, balanceand careful calculation in the creation of the universe, as seen in the movement of celestial bodies or thedivision of inheritance. Hadiths of the Prophet Muhammad also encourage the pursuit of knowledge andthe use of reason, which broadly includes the study of mathematics as a foundation for the advancementof science. Through the library research method, the researcher collected and analyzed various literaturesources, including journal articles, academic books, books of tafsir, and Hadith, both in digital and printformats. To ensure validity and depth of analysis, the researcher applied data triangulation, comparing andconfirming findings from various sources. The results of the analysis show that learning mathematics canfoster tafakur (contemplation) and tadabbur (deep appreciation) of Allah’s creation, thus increasing faith andpiety. The study concludes that mathematics, from an Islamic perspective, is a way to uncover the secrets ofthe universe and witness the signs of divine power, making it a worshipful activity with a spiritual dimension.

Abstract

This study aims to describe the integration of Islamic values into the teaching of social arithmetic at the junior high school level through a contextual approach, to identify forms of Islamic value representation within the instructional module, and to explore students’ perceptions of mathematical understanding through an Islamic narrative-based approach. This qualitative descriptive research employed data collection techniques including document analysis of the module, semi-structured interviews, and limited classroom observation. Data were analyzed using Miles and Huberman’s model, consisting of data reduction, data display, and conclusion drawing. The findings indicate that the module “Young Muslim Entrepreneur with Mathematics” successfully integrates Islamic values into social arithmetic content through meaningful storytelling and reflective learning activities. Islamic values are represented through selected Qur’anic verses, hadiths, contextual stories, calculation problems, and learning tasks aligned with sharia principles such as honesty, prohibition of usury (riba), zakat, and social responsibility. Students demonstrated improved conceptual understanding and increased motivation to learn mathematics through this integrative approach. The modules analyzed in this study are the results of the development of the theses of students in the Masters Program in Mathematics Education. These findings suggest that mathematics learning integrated with Islamic values not only enhances cognitive comprehension but also contributes to character formation and students’ spiritual awareness. Subduction and Local Fault Earthquake Analysis Using ST-DBSCAN Clustering Algorithm in The Special Region of Yogyakarta (DIY) Handayani, Wuri; Pratama, Irfan; Wibowo, Nugroho Budi

Abstract

This study aims to analyze the spatio-temporal patterns of subduction and local fault earthquakes in the Special Region of Yogyakarta using the ST-DBSCAN (Spatio-Temporal Density-Based Spatial Clustering of Applications with Noise) algorithm. A total of 5,403 earthquake events from 2019 to 2024 were clustered using spatial parameters (2–5 km) and a temporal window of 10 days. The results were evaluated using the Davies-Bouldin Index (DBI) and Silhouette Score. In the subduction zone, nine clusters were identified with a DBI of 3.23 and a Silhouette Score of 0.18, indicating moderate separation. Meanwhile, 25 clusters were detected in the local fault zone, particularly around the Opak and Oyo Faults, with a higher DBI of 3.82 and a negative Silhouette Score (-0.14), suggesting overlapping clusters and weak structure. The clustering outcomes correlate with geological features and offer insights for improving earthquake hazard assessment and early warning systems in Yogyakarta.
